Bryan Larsen, an accomplished American realist painter, brings a unique blend of beauty, innovation, and optimism to the canvas. Describing himself as a “classical optimist,” Larsen masterfully combines figurative painting, architecture, and science. This synthesis encapsulates his positive vision for humanity’s future.
Larsen’s educational background in illustration and mechanical engineering fuels his fascination with math and science, enriching his return to fine art. His works venture beyond traditional themes, incorporating elements like contemporary architecture and space exploration.

The artist’s commitment to capturing inspiration through a romantic yet technically precise approach is evident in his paintings. Eschewing traditional sci-fi, Larsen aims to portray humanity’s future role in the universe with a hopeful outlook. His skillful combination of classical techniques and speculative narratives firmly establishes his distinctive voice in contemporary realism.
